Olopatadine hydrochloride (ALO4943A) is a histamine blocker used to treat allergic conjunctivitis and other allergic disorders. It significantly inhibits ear swelling and the production of several interleukins. It is rapidly absorbed, with renal clearance, and has shown effectiveness in treating allergic rhinitis and chronic urticaria in clinical trials.
